Munnar, which is popularly renowned for its rolling tea plantations and cool climate, is a must for someone who loves lovers. Any Kerala travel packages without Munnar are a waste, because you can't miss the amazing trekking trails, waterfalls, and breathtaking viewpoints.
Alleppey is the heart of Kerala’s backwaters and it is the must visit location, if you are opting for Kerala Honeymoon Packages. Alleppey floats in a traditional houseboat, and it is surrounded by coconut trees and paddy fields, which is the key attraction of Kerala. It is home to more than 1,200 houseboats, and this makes Alleppey a signature experience of Kerala tourism
Thekkady is another location that you can't miss. It is home to the famous Periyar Wildlife Sanctuary, and is a must-visit place for someone who loves safaris. It brings you closer to nature with its elephant safaris, spice tours, and bamboo rafting. It is best suited when you are going with your kids and want to educate them about nature and animals.
Kochi is the cultural hub of Kerala. It comes with many colonial churches and Chinese fishing nets, and this makes it a must-visit place in Kerala. Most of the Kerala tourism packages offer Kochi as the prime spot, thanks to its calm and fresh nature.
Kovalam is known for golden beaches and Ayurvedic wellness resorts that attract both domestic and international tourists. As per the recent report, 14% of foreign visitors to Kerala come specifically for wellness tourism and to know about its culture.
If you are someone who is obsessed with trekkers and camping enthusiasts, then Wayanad is a paradise for you, thanks to its untouched natural beauty.
Kumarakom is another paradise of Kerala that comes with its serene backwaters and famous bird sanctuary, which offers a peaceful escape for families and honeymooners. It is a very underrated and unexplored place in Kerala, but the calm nature here will win your heart.

There are various modes of transportation by which you can reach Kerala:
Mode of Transport | Details | Major Points of Entry |
---|---|---|
By Air | Kerala has 4 international airports with regular domestic and international flights. | Thiruvananthapuram, Kochi, Kozhikode, Kannur |
By Train | Extensive railway network connecting major Indian cities to Kerala. | Thiruvananthapuram, Ernakulam, Kozhikode, Kollam |
By Road | Well-connected via national highways; regular bus services from neighboring states. | KSRTC buses from Karnataka, Tamil Nadu and Andhra Pradesh |
By Sea or Waterways | Cruise ships and ferries operate to Kochi; houseboats within Kerala’s backwaters. | Kochi Port, Alleppey, Kollam |
